Enhanced efficiency of stannous penetration and lipopolysaccharide neutralization by a novel stabilized stannous-containing sodium fluoride dentifrice

Keyword: Plaque; Stannous; Lipopolysaccharide; Endotoxin; CLSM;
Abstract: Objective:To evaluate the dental biofilm penetration efficiency of a novel stabilized stannous-containing sodium fluoride dentifric(EXP) and its lipopolysaccharide (LPS) neutralization efficiency.Methods:A controlled,randomized,examiner-blind in situ clinical trial was conducted with the treatment of PBS(control),EXP and a marketed stannous-containing sodium fluoride dentifrice (MKD).Fluorescent dye,fluorescent probe and fluorescence colocalization were used for sample examination and analysis.Results:EXP offered better stannous penetration into the biofilm than MKD and PBS(P <0.05),as well as greater LPS neutralization efficiency(P <0.05).There was a 96.52% overlap of stannous ions and bounded LPS at the same sites treated by EXP.Conclusion:EXP is more effective than MKD in the delivery of stannous into the biofilm and in the neutralization of LPS.
